Travel Time from Denmark to Spain: A Complete Guide to Your Journey

There are multiple ways to travel from Denmark to Spain, depending on your preference for time, cost, and comfort. Here’s a breakdown of the options, including flights, trains, buses, and car travel.

1. Fly from Billund (BLL) to Barcelona (BCN)

  • Duration: 6 hours
  • Cost: ₹4,285–₹23,144

Details: This is one of the best and fastest options. Flights from Billund to Barcelona take approximately 6 hours, including layovers.

2. Train from Copenhagen to Barcelona (via Hamburg, Cologne, Paris)

  • Duration: 21 hours 51 minutes
  • Cost: ₹32,713–₹59,929

Details: Start by taking the train from Copenhagen to Hamburg, then transfer to Cologne, Paris, and finally arrive in Barcelona. This scenic journey is time-consuming but offers comfort and great views.

3. Train and Bus Combination (Copenhagen to Frankfurt, then bus to Barcelona)

  • Duration: 29 hours 23 minutes
  • Cost: ₹17,813–₹25,359

Details: Take the train from Copenhagen to Hamburg, then to Frankfurt. From there, take a bus to Barcelona.

4. Drive and Car Train (Copenhagen to Hamburg Altona, then car train to Lörrach, drive to Barcelona)

  • Duration: 24 hours 36 minutes
  • Cost: ₹32,073–₹109,661

Details: Drive from Copenhagen to Hamburg, take a car train to Lörrach, then drive the rest of the way to Barcelona. This is a convenient option if you prefer to travel with your car.

5. Fly from Copenhagen (CPH) to Barcelona (BCN)

  • Duration: 5 hours 54 minutes
  • Cost: ₹5,185–₹20,546

Details: A quick and efficient flight option from Copenhagen to Barcelona.

6. Fly from Copenhagen (CPH) to Madrid (MAD)

  • Duration: 6 hours
  • Cost: ₹5,375–₹18,476

Details: Direct flights from Copenhagen to Madrid take about 6 hours.

7. Fly from Billund (BLL) to Malaga (AGP)

  • Duration: 6 hours 34 minutes
  • Cost: ₹4,735–₹19,864

Details: A good option if your destination is southern Spain.

8. Fly from Copenhagen (CPH) to Malaga (AGP)

  • Duration: 6 hours 33 minutes
  • Cost: ₹5,935–₹17,266

Details: A similar option for those traveling from Copenhagen to the south of Spain.

9. Fly from Copenhagen (CPH) to Bilbao (BIO), then take a bus to San Sebastián

  • Duration: 7 hours 2 minutes
  • Cost: ₹6,685–₹19,366

Details: Fly from Copenhagen to Bilbao and then take a bus to San Sebastián. Ideal for travelers heading to the northern region of Spain.

10. Fly from Copenhagen (CPH) to Alicante–Elche (ALC), then take a bus to Murcia

  • Duration: 7 hours 40 minutes
  • Cost: ₹5,235–₹20,866

Details: Fly to Alicante and take a bus to Murcia for those visiting Spain’s southeast region.

11. Train and Bus Combination (Copenhagen to Barcelona via Hamburg and Essen)

  • Duration: 30 hours 46 minutes
  • Cost: ₹16,813–₹28,359

Details: Take a train from Copenhagen to Hamburg, then to Essen, followed by a bus to Barcelona.

12. Bus from Copenhagen to Barcelona (via Brussels)

  • Duration: 36 hours 16 minutes
  • Cost: ₹16,216–₹25,792

Details: This bus journey takes over 36 hours, but it’s a more affordable option.

13. Drive from Copenhagen to Barcelona

  • Distance: 2,281.3 km
  • Duration: 20 hours 20 minutes
  • Cost: Variable, based on fuel and tolls.

Details: If you enjoy road trips, driving from Denmark to Spain takes approximately 20 hours without long stops. This gives you the flexibility to explore various regions along the way.

Conclusion:

The best option depends on your preferences for speed, cost, and comfort. Flying is the quickest, while trains and buses offer scenic routes but take significantly more time. Driving offers flexibility, but is a longer journey.
